WebFeb 1, 2024 · A self-directed brokerage account is an option through your 401 (k) that allows you to invest in mutual funds, stocks, bonds, and ETFs that are outside of the investment options in the plan’s core lineup. Through the brokerage account you are able to invest in these funds while maintaining the tax advantages and benefits of the 401 (k) … WebFeb 24, 2024 · You can generally only invest in one through work. If you're not sure if you have access to one, check with your employer's HR department. Some people may instead have access to a 403 (b) or 457 … raleigh rv rental
